ISLAMABAD:  Minister for planning Professor Ahsan Iqbal met the Chinese ambassador Jiang Xai Dong in Islamabad.

The high-level delegation from both the countries including minister for marine affairs Junaid Chaudhary were also the part of the meeting.

The federal minister Professor Ahsan Iqbal said that the first phase of the CPEC has met a successful conclusion.

He further said that we are focused on the industrial cooperation, agriculture, IT and social development in the second phase.

He affirmed that both the countries prioritize the development and the construction of the economic zones of Gwadar.

The Chinese ambassador said that the cooperation between both the countries will grow further in the upcoming years. Joining CPEC with the central Asia will ensure the economical stability in the region.

Iqbal said that some significant decisions are expected in the upcoming JCC. He stressed that the government has taken necessary measures to strengthen the security of the CPEC.

He went on to say that there is an enormous scop for the minerals in Gwadar and the surrounding.

All those minerals can be extravagantly utilized by using the latest infrastructure.
